There are four different levels of certification. Each certification addresses various business issues, according to the experience one has and the degree of knowledge one desires.
The certifications are progressive and one must complete one certification level prior to moving to the next. Coursework for the next certification level can be pursued at any time.

Regardless of what area of study one chooses, everyone within the university must:
- Successfully complete U100: Fundamental Of Gymnastics Instruction Course (online)
- Be a current USA Gymnastics Member (Professional, Junior Professional, Introductory Coach, Junior Introductory Coach, Instructor, Athlete). *effective 12/1/2011 Instructor Members and Athletes, 18 years and older must be background checked through NCSI in order to enter the university.
- Be responsible for knowing the course requirements for the certification they are pursuing. (While course requirements can and will change for different certification types, those who have already received the certification will maintain as active/current certifications)
- Admission to multiple schools within the university is permitted.
- Course requirements are subject to change at any time.
- Designated purchased technical material, and free downloads are eligible for credit as of 8/1/2011. Proper paperwork for credit must be submitted to USA Gymnastics.
- Coaches with previous USA gymnastics education and vast practical experience can apply for pre-placement in the university.
